subframe corrosion

Subframe corrosion refers to the deterioration or rusting of a vehicle’s subframe — the structural component that supports key parts such as the engine, suspension, and drivetrain. This corrosion occurs when moisture, road salt, and other corrosive substances cause the metal frame to weaken over time, potentially leading to safety issues, alignment problems, and structural failure if not repaired.
